Output 3927427243614b908fc3b62e19331c66043f31b6b2ce9be8f4e03f605db16f26:3

value
132406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d04c08876a985c62193abe18c2dc49a562a4a3a7 OP_EQUAL
address
3LgPZLCohodj9A6JtDU4EJTcs1LTAtcCoj
transaction
3927427243614b908fc3b62e19331c66043f31b6b2ce9be8f4e03f605db16f26
spent
true